What Makes the Perfect Vape Packaging?

To create the perfect vape packaging, you need to combine creativity with functionality. Here are the key elements:

1. Eye-Catching Design

Customers are often drawn to packaging before they even try the product. Use colors, fonts, and images that represent your brand. If your product is premium, go for a sleek and minimal design. For a fun brand, use bold colors and playful graphics.

2. High-Quality Materials

A good-looking design is not enough if the box is flimsy. Choose durable materials like cardboard or corrugated paper. Eco-friendly materials are also a great choice and appeal to environmentally conscious buyers.

Advertisement

3. Product Safety

Make sure your vape box protects the vape pen, cartridge, or e-liquid bottle inside. Use inserts or foam padding to keep items from moving around.

4. Brand Information

Don’t forget to add your logo, product name, nicotine content, flavor, and any warnings required by law. This not only builds trust but also keeps your packaging legal.

How to Design Vape Boxes: Step-by-Step Guide

If you’re wondering how to design vape boxes, follow these simple steps to get started:

Step 1: Know Your Audience

Before you start designing, think about who your customers are. Are they young adults, hobbyists, or older users trying to quit smoking? Your packaging should speak directly to your target audience.

Step 2: Choose the Right Box Style

There are many types of vape boxes, such as:

Advertisement
  • Tuck-end boxes
  • Drawer-style boxes
  • Magnetic closure boxes
  • Window boxes (to display the product)

Pick the one that best suits your product and brand image.

Step 3: Pick Your Materials

Decide whether you want rigid cardboard for a luxury feel or eco-friendly kraft paper for a natural vibe. Make sure the material is strong enough to protect the vape inside.

Step 4: Create the Design

Now it’s time to actually design vape packaging. You can work with a graphic designer or use online tools. Include the following:

  • Brand name and logo
  • Attractive colors and patterns
  • Product details
  • Health warnings (as required by law in the USA)
  • QR codes or website links for more info

Step 5: Add Finishing Touches

Make your packaging even more appealing with finishes like:

  • Gloss or matte lamination
  • Foil stamping (gold or silver)
  • Embossing or debossing
  • Spot UV for highlighting certain areas

These finishing options can give your box a high-end feel.

What is Slither io and Why Should You Play?

At its core, Slither io is a modern take on the classic “Snake” game. You start as a tiny, colorful worm, navigating a vast arena filled with other players, all represented by their own unique, elongated creatures. Your primary goal? To grow. You do this by consuming glowing “nectar” dots scattered across the map, or, more strategically, by feasting on the remains of other players who have met an untimely end. The more you eat, the longer and thicker you become, making you a more formidable presence on the battlefield.

What makes Slither io so compelling is its elegant simplicity. There are no complicated controls to learn – just your mouse (or finger on mobile) to steer and a boost button to give you a temporary burst of speed. Yet, within this simple framework lies a surprising depth of strategy and a thrilling, competitive environment. Every game is a fresh start, offering endless opportunities for growth, dominance, and, inevitably, the occasional spectacular demise.

Slither io

 

The Art of the Slither: Gameplay Explained

When you first enter the arena of Slither io, you’ll likely feel a mix of excitement and a touch of vulnerability. As a small worm, you’re easy prey. Your initial focus should be on survival and gradual growth.

Advertisement

Movement and Boosting: Your worm continuously moves forward. You control its direction by moving your mouse (or finger) around your worm. The “boost” button (left click on PC, or a double-tap/hold on mobile) is crucial. It temporarily increases your speed, allowing you to chase down smaller worms, escape from larger ones, or quickly snag precious nectar. However, boosting comes at a cost: it slowly depletes your current length. Use it wisely!

Eating and Growing: The primary way to grow is by consuming the glowing dots. These dots are either naturally spawned on the map or, more importantly, are the remnants of other worms that have crashed. When a worm crashes, it explodes into a large trail of highly nutritious dots. These are your golden opportunities for rapid growth.

Eliminating Other Players: This is where the game gets really exciting. To eliminate another player, you need to trick them into colliding with your body. If another worm’s head touches any part of your body, they explode, leaving behind a valuable trail of food for you to consume. This often involves encircling smaller worms, cutting off their escape routes, or baiting them into a head-on collision.

Avoiding Collisions: Just as you want other worms to crash into you, you must avoid crashing into them. A single touch of another worm’s body, or even the boundary of the map, means instant game over. This constant threat keeps you on your toes and makes every move a calculated risk.

Slithering to Victory: Essential Tips and Strategies

To truly excel in Slither io, you’ll need more than just good reflexes. Here are some key strategies to elevate your game:

Advertisement
  • Prioritize Safety Early On: As a small worm, avoid crowded areas. Focus on eating scattered dots and gradually growing. Don’t be afraid to retreat from dangerous situations.
  • The Art of the Encircle: Once you’re a decent size, encircling smaller worms is a highly effective strategy. Start by slowly circling them, making your circle tighter until they have no escape. Be patient!
  • Boost to Cut Off: A well-timed boost can be your best friend. If you see a smaller worm heading in a predictable direction, boost ahead of them and cut them off, forcing them to collide with your body.
  • Be Mindful of Your Boost: While boosting is powerful, overuse it and you’ll shrink. Use it strategically for quick maneuvers, not constant travel.
  • The “Head Start” Tactic: If you see a large worm explode, immediately boost towards the largest concentration of their remains. Getting there first can give you a massive growth spurt.
  • Play the Edges: The perimeter of the map can be safer for smaller worms, as fewer large players tend to patrol there. It can also be a dangerous trap if you get cornered.
  • Anticipate and React: Watch other players’ movements. Are they trying to encircle you? Are they chasing another worm? Predicting their actions allows you to react proactively.
  • Don’t Get Greedy: Sometimes, the biggest worms are the most vulnerable. If you see a massive worm entangled with several others, resist the urge to jump in and try to grab their food. It’s often a chaotic free-for-all where everyone ends up losing.
  • Practice Makes Perfect: Like any game, the more you play, the better you’ll become. You’ll develop an intuition for anticipating other players and executing precise maneuvers.
